#2614cf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2614cf is composed of 14.9% red, 7.8%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.6%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 245.8 degrees, a saturation of 82.4% and a lightness of 44.5%. #2614cf color hex could be obtained by blending #4c28ff with #00009f.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2614cf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2614cf has RGB values of R:38, G:20,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 2495695.

Shades and Tints of #2614cf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010a is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2614cf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6b78 is the less saturated color, while #1803e0 is the most saturated one.
